Redmine 项目管理系统¶
Redmine 是用Ruby开发的基于web的项目管理软件,是用ROR框架开发的一套跨平台项目管理系统,据说是源于Basecamp的ror版而来,支持多种数据库,有不少自己独特的功能,例如提供wiki、新闻台等,还可以集成其他版本管理系统和BUG跟踪系统,例如Perforce、SVN、CVS、TD等等。这种 Web 形式的项目管理系统通过“项目(Project)”的形式把成员、任务(问题)、文档、讨论以及各种形式的资源组织在一起,大家参与更新任务、文档等内容来推动项目的进度,同时系统利用时间线索和各种动态的报表形式来自动给成员汇报项目进度。
准备¶
部署 Redmine 应用镜像完成之后,需完成如下的准备工作:
- 在云控制台获取您的 服务器公网IP地址
- 在云控制台安全组中,确保 Inbound(入)规则 下的 TCP:80 端口已经开启
安装向导¶
Tip
如果出现 502 Bad Gateway, 请耐心等待几十秒后刷新重试
-
浏览器上访问服务器公网 IP 或者解析完成的域名,正常情况下如图所示:
-
点击右上角登陆,默认用户名/密码: admin/admin
-
登陆后系统要求重设密码
-
新密码设置完成,开始正常使用 Redmine
参数¶
Redmine 应用中使用了以下核心组件搭建
路径¶
Redmine 安装目录:/var/www/redmine
Redmine 配置文件: /var/www/redmine/config/
端口¶
端口号 | 用途 | 必要性 |
---|---|---|
80 | HTTP 服务端口 | 必选 |
443 | HTTPS 服务端口 | 可选 |
3306 | MySQL 数据库端口 | 可选 |